World of Spectrum
  • Categories
  • Discussions
  • FAQ
  • Sign In
Home › Search
Title Search
@title beer Word 'beer' in title
User Search
  • @user admin Only posts by Admin
Text Search
  • @body beer Word 'beer' in the text
Phrase Search
"Hello World" Exact phrase match
Exclude Terms
  • car -red Search cars that are not red
"Or" Searches
  • honda | bmw 'honda' or 'bmw' results
Multi-Field
@(title,body) hello Both contain 'hello'
WildCard
  • hond* civ* Match all with an astrix
Combination
  • @title bmw @user admin
See more supported syntax examples
Search Again :: Adv Search 1000 results in 0.092s
<1…10111213141516…34>
  • Move objectHi again, I am using paper colors to represent game objects. I have a "paddle" that is 4 pixels wide. I save its position as a 2 byte word in memory…

    ... /> What are you programming this in?.. BASIC, assembler, C, forth, ... to your question will depend in part on how your ... hand side of the character)(In machine code, something like this method ... draw it, particularly if coding in machine code (Its easier to draw ...
    kgmcneil kgmcneil June 2011 Development
  • Why doesn't my routine work?I have a "level" defined by 504 bytes (28 squares across x 18 squares down) I'm trying to write a routine that will take an X,Y coordinate in pixels…

    ... a tape saving/loading routine, in Machine Code obviously. The second requirement is ... be fit within 500 bytes, in contended memory, as I used ... :-P:-P


    (In the meantime I'm just ...
    Timmy Timmy June 2011 Development
  • Why doesn't my routine work?I have a "level" defined by 504 bytes (28 squares across x 18 squares down) I'm trying to write a routine that will take an X,Y coordinate in pixels…

    ... a tape saving/loading routine, in Machine Code obviously. The second requirement is ... be fit within 500 bytes, in contended memory, as I used ... :-P:-P


    (In the meantime I'm just ...
    rich_chandler rich_chandler June 2011 Development
  • Recommend me an easy to use assembler![deleted]

    ... makes sense to be coding in that fashion because you ... able to instantly see your code working or not working ... re more comfortable with programming in machine code and your projects inevitably ... spiral in size and complexity using ...
    spud spud June 2011 Development
  • List of existing games that needs a port to zx spectrumPlease post here the games that exist in other platform(s) but does not exist in speccy. Please keep in mind this is not a to-do list, so don't hesti…

    ... it replaced the old Atari code for font handling/scrolling/scaling ... Much of the original code was written in C and compiled, as ... ) with bespoke code written from the ground up in machine code, and made ... a result of the improved code, much quicker, smoother and ...
    Rebelstar Rebelstar July 2011 New game ideas
  • writing an emulator-newbie needs helpHi, this is my first post here. I decided to write a minimalistic emulator of ZX Spectrum-no emulation of advanced peripherals, no emulation of sound…

    ... main loop
    }
    [/CODE]

    Now the important ... for interrupt handling routine in this code? After all, the ... know where it belongs in my code. And what do those ... understand monitor program written in machine code or even in Z80 assembly.
    PeterP PeterP August 2011 Emulators
  • Wolfenstein / Doom for 48k SpectrumHi, is there any game / demo of this kind that runs on 48k machines? Thanks.

    ... as I can see, is in 48k...

    Here is ... failure to do anything good in machine code would suggest that I'm ...
    ewgf ewgf August 2011 Games
  • Sinclair Programs uploaded.I've just uploaded a ZIP containing all the 'Sinclair Programs' programs and the instructions for each one. (Well all the ones from 'The Type Fantast…

    ... Programs' there were not typed in yet (according to 'The ... Page - May'85
    Morse Code - Peter Ford - Apr'84
    In Machine Code) - Tony Rickwood - Mar'85< ... Harris - May'84
    Tootles In The Pit - John Lonsdale - Jan ...
    Neil L Neil L August 2011 MIA/STP/SDP
  • machine code loadercan someone have a look at this loader and break down what its actually doing and also how i can stop it from executing the 2 loads of headerless blo…

    how would i go about loading the block from off the disk in machine code?

    it was so much easier to get dizzy 2 and 3 running off disk lol
    djgarf djgarf August 2011 Sinclair Miscellaneous
  • Souping up my Spectrum+ 128k ToastrackI wrote a small piece on the various things I've been doing to my ZX Spectrum+ 128k toastrack, primarily getting it working with the bright output an…

    ... (mostly capacitance) it's in makes the output anything but ... vertical scale. Notice the decrease in signal magnitude, it's quite ... making shorter and longer pulses in your PWM pulse train, ... (which with a program written in machine code, you can).

    ...
    Winston Winston September 2011 Hardware
  • Address of monitor to load emulator files into real SpeccyI have a monitor/debugger that can load data over serial port really fast. Now I would like to extend it to load standard emulator files over the ser…

    ... bytes, which will just result in a small amount of screen ... program? Majority of games are in machine code and loaded after BASIC part ...
    tstih tstih September 2011 Development
  • Where to start?..Hello, First off, sorry if this is in the wrong and sorry if the questions I'm about to ask have been asked and answered numerous time! Little back…

    ... game Football Manager written entirely in BASIC. This game was number ... one in the software charts for a ... other games were entirely written in machine code if I recall correctly. It ...
    dmsmith dmsmith September 2011 Development
  • Where to start?..Hello, First off, sorry if this is in the wrong and sorry if the questions I'm about to ask have been asked and answered numerous time! Little back…

    It's worth comparing Football Manager 1&2 as the first one's written in Basic and the 2nd in machine code.
    Rebelstar without a cause Rebelstar without a cause September 2011 Development
  • Where to start?..Hello, First off, sorry if this is in the wrong and sorry if the questions I'm about to ask have been asked and answered numerous time! Little back…

    ... all for the Z80 processor in the Speccy. Technically speaking, ... someone says they're programming in 'Machine Code', they're probably not; ... all the instructions, in alphabetical order, their size in bytes, the ... A,5" then the code is 3E 05 (in hex, 3E for ...
    joefish joefish September 2011 Development
  • Where to start?..Hello, First off, sorry if this is in the wrong and sorry if the questions I'm about to ask have been asked and answered numerous time! Little back…

    ... someone says they're programming in 'Machine Code', they're probably not; ... all the instructions, in alphabetical order, their size in bytes, the ... my own comments/thoughts/discoveries in the margins of physical ... A,5" then the code is 3E 05 (in hex, 3E for ...
    ZnorXman ZnorXman September 2011 Development
  • Barleywood Z80 Simulator LicenceHi All, Does anybody know if it is still possible to get a Licence for this Simulator? The reason I ask is that I'm currently using it to develop a…

    ... [COLOR=blue]assembled program[/COLOR] in machine code.

    Some cross ... Amstrad computer mixing your code with computer ROM and ... development tools for each machine to work further on ... slight modifications to run your code on different platforms. Each ...
    Ralf Ralf October 2011 Development
  • Up/Down Left/Right scrollCan anybody give a newbie some pointer to simple one char scrolling by pixel? I've looked at a lot of resources, but as you can imagine, it's all a …

    ... POKEing the ascii code for the letter 'A' in the right ... />
    [code]
    sprite data as stored in memory
    (shift ... 4 pixels.

    In machine code you can take your x ... Turkwel's example.

    [code]
    draw_sprite:

    ; ...
    Alcoholics Anonymous Alcoholics Anonymous November 2011 Development
  • Up/Down Left/Right scrollCan anybody give a newbie some pointer to simple one char scrolling by pixel? I've looked at a lot of resources, but as you can imagine, it's all a …

    ... !

    Does anyone have "Machine code sprites and graphics, for the ... , minutes after Mikrogen expressed interest in the game I was writing ... out how to do sprites in machine code!"

    Edit: A library ...
    csmith csmith November 2011 Development
  • Mazes and Tremaux's AlgorithmI've done a version of Tremaux's maze solving algorithm which solves my current test maze with 400 junctions and 715 connections in a reasonably quic…

    ... in the end because, although it's simple (see second code ... I rewrote lines 1216-1224 in machine code. It searches back from ... processing loop of each phase in machine code.

    Although ... up earlier.

    [code]
    REM Search backwards from ...
    Battle Bunny Battle Bunny November 2011 Development
  • Dig dug/Mr Do type gameA few years back my cousin had a battered old tape with a Dig Dug/Mr Do type game on it. It had apples you could push/drop and a snake that chased …

    ... from.

    It was in machine code and quite addictive!
    daveysludge daveysludge November 2011 Games
  • BezerkI don't think that Bezerk was ever converted to the Speccy and I've always found it a playable little arcade shooter... And Android One doesnt count!…

    ... arcade version and written in machine code. I think I played ... 'm certain it was written in BASIC!

    ... 16,660 on Berzerk. In October of the following ... top-ten list twice in fifteen minutes, just a ... game enemy in history to kill players in real-life" ...
    Rebelstar Rebelstar December 2011 New game ideas
  • RND CommandsExactly how random are they? Reason I ask is I'm using 4 of them to generate a random number, the value of which then assigns movement commands to f…

    ... /logic of doing things in BASIC will help me ... and shoehorn more powerful code into those structures (does ... a routine to work in machine code then I'll write ... trace errors and debug code in BASIC, then do an ... BASIC lines as comments in the assembler listing so ...
    Battle Bunny Battle Bunny January 2012 Sinclair Basic
  • Best mag to learn programming Machine CodeDear all, Back in the day, I was a Crash reader; I loved it. However, not having the money to buy the other big two mags on offer in the UK, I was n…

    ... best for picking up machine code, primarily because of ... d particularly recommend the Machine Code Calculator series, which ... Computing)
    "First Steps in Machine Code" (David Nowotnik, ZX Computing ... )
    "Mind over Machine" (Marcus Jeffery, Sinclair User ...
    Battle Bunny Battle Bunny January 2012 Sinclair Miscellaneous
  • Faster CLS...Hi Folks, Looking at the CLS command in the Spectrum ROM disassembly it seems rather complex. Does anyone know of a simpler/quicker routine that wi…

    ... this would happen...

    [CODE] DI
    LD (exit)+1 ... ,0
    EI
    RET[/CODE]

    $0707 is the ... attribute to use, twice, in hex. So that's white ... a trade-off against speed in machine code. And it's rarely a ...
    joefish joefish January 2012 Sinclair Basic
  • Faster CLS...Hi Folks, Looking at the CLS command in the Spectrum ROM disassembly it seems rather complex. Does anyone know of a simpler/quicker routine that wi…

    ... a trade-off against speed in machine code. And it's rarely a ... version, and a lot faster:[code] di
    ld (sp_save+1 ... hl,&7878 ; attr byte in high+low
    ld bc ... ,0
    ei
    ret[/code]
    obo obo January 2012 Sinclair Basic
  • Faster CLS...Hi Folks, Looking at the CLS command in the Spectrum ROM disassembly it seems rather complex. Does anyone know of a simpler/quicker routine that wi…

    ... could write a machine code routine that prints the screen in the set ... the whole thing in machine code (well if I knew Z80 machine code! :-)). Most of ... printing all those characters in the routine itself. In most instances this ...
    Paddy Coleman Paddy Coleman January 2012 Sinclair Basic
  • raspberry pion the bbc news at the moment..

    ... />
    you can do stuff in c64 basic, just it's ... basic that was with the machine... wonder if things would have ... different if the machine shipped with a built in machine code monitor for a ...
    fog fog March 2012 Chit chat
  • Music cassettesWas there ever a utility on the Spectrum which when you to play an audio cassette in the player enabled the loading border stripes 'move to the music…

    ... ago I made a program in basic that received audio signals ... via Out (or was it In) and on screen was a ... high.

    If done in machine code, I guess I could have ...
    Scottie_uk Scottie_uk March 2012 Sinclair Miscellaneous
  • Games written in BASICHi all, I've been racking my brain trying to think of a game which was definitely written in BASIC (ie not in assembler). The only thing that I can …

    ... , the important bits are all in machine code.
    Matt_B Matt_B March 2012 Games
  • Games written in BASICHi all, I've been racking my brain trying to think of a game which was definitely written in BASIC (ie not in assembler). The only thing that I can …

    ... , the important bits are all in machine code.[/QUOTE]


    It ...
    torot torot March 2012 Games
<1…10111213141516…34>

Latest Posts

  • How Do You Categorize Your Speccy Software and Games?
    harriusherbartio on 1:34PM
  • Happy 40th Birthday to the Amstrad CPC464!
    Your Spec-chum on 7:28AM
  • Your Favorite Magazine Cover Tapes.
    Paradigm Shifter on 1:28AM
  • Simple Sprite Routine
    dmsmith on 1:25AM
  • I am currently watching.....
    zx1 on April 11
  • Today's BASIC program: visit attribute cells I am interested in, in pseudorandom order
    Paradigm Shifter on April 11
  • How do you share programs online?
    firelord on April 11
  • Celebrity deaths...
    Ælita on April 11
  • Who Has Got The Earliest ZX Spectrum Software?
    harriusherbartio on April 11
  • Footballer of the year - translated version
    firelord on April 11

HitBox

Word Docs Hits
divide 7.3K 14.3K
in 401.9K 810.5K
machine 27.2K 35.6K
code 41.6K 91.2K

Related Threads

  • LOAD "" CODE in machine code/store 128 bank dataHow do you LOAD "" CODE from machine code?<br /> <br /> I have written the following MC routine that fits into a REM statement in a basic program.<br…
  • Machine Code Sprites Example Code Using Char Based SystemBelow is my WIP code to do smooth screen wrapping sprites using char positions and offsets, as opposed to writing direct to a line (0-191) and shifti…
  • IM2 Machine Code Sprites Example Code Using Char Based SystemFurther to my earlier post, here are sprites running using char method with IM2 driving it<br /> <br /> Note, for 48k spectrum using TASM<br /> <br /…
  • Fast division in machine codeHi<br /> <br /> Does anyone know what is the fastest way to divide a 16 bit number by 24 in machine code.<br /> <br /> Derek<br /> <br /> [ This Mess…
  • In Machine Code, what is the quickest way to sort bytes?I am playing around with some ordering of sprites, where I want to order them by vertical position.<br /> <br /> I used some Rodnay Zaks code to orde…
  • +2 ramdisk - access in machine codeHow can you access the ramdisk in machine code?<br /> <br /> I've got a +2, and it seems the ramdisk has never been properly utilised.<br /> It would…
  • First steps in Z80 machine codeI never got into machine code much back when I had a speccy, as I didn't have any development tools at the time.<br /> <br /> The only machine code I…
  • How do I clear only a specific area of a screen (quickly) in machine code ?I'm looking for a machine code routine which will<br /> clear the first 20 rows of the Spectrum's display<br /> (or any number of rows or columns) . …
  • Tutorial - learn machine code in 30mins[B][I]Message from the moderators[/I] - bigjon has requested that readers' attention be drawn to a better version of this tutorial, one which is easi…
  • Easy way to print text in machine code?Please? It sounds so simple, but I've never done it.<br /> <br /> At the moment I'm grabbing the start address for each letter then printing them ou…

Related Searches

  • lowest memory position for machine code
  • lowest memory position machine code
  • lowest memory machine code
  • mastering machine code on your zx spectrum by toni baker
  • mastering machine code on your zx spectrum by toni baker disassembler
  • mastering machine code on your zx spectrum by toni baker pdf
  • machine code routines
  • ultimate games 3 machine code
  • learning machine code
  • machine code sprite movement in basic
  • change tape to disk in machine code
  • machine code in loading screen
  • pause 0 in machine code
  • machine code in rem
  • plot in machine code
  • machine code paint type in
  • machine code graphics type in
  • machine code in basic
  • loading in machine code
  • set ink in machine code

Copyright © 2024 World of Spectrum